St Edmund's and St John's Church of England Primary School

St Edmund's and St John's Church of England Primary School is a primary school located in Dudley, West Midlands, England.

It was formed in September 1970 on a merger of St Edmund's School (Birmingham Street) and St John's School (St John's Road). The school is situated on Hillcrest Road, Kates Hill.

The old St Edmund's School, built during the 19th century, survives to this day as a mosque that serves Dudley's large Islamic community. The old St John's School (built in 1840) is still in existence and its buildings are being used by a recruitment agency.
